ホームページ  >  記事  >  CMS チュートリアル  >  dedecms タグ {dede:flink /} の使用方法

dedecms タグ {dede:flink /} の使用方法

藏色散人
藏色散人オリジナル
2019-12-26 09:10:402093ブラウズ

dedecms タグ {dede:flink /} の使用方法

{dede:flink /} の dedecms タグの使用方法?

dedecms タグのdreamweaver {dede:flink /} の使用法

まず、{dede:flink/} の使用法を理解しましょう。主に次の属性、type、row、titlelen、linktype、およびタイプID。

推奨学習: 梦Weavercms

1. type 属性は、type='text'、type='image'、および type='textall' です。 type='text' はプレーン テキスト リンク、type='image' はロゴ付きの画像リンク、type='textall' はすべてのタイプです。

2. row 属性はフレンドリ リンクの数で、デフォルト値は 24 です。これ以上の議論は不要です!

3. titlelen 属性は、フレンドリー リンク内の単語数です。デフォルト値は 24 です。 Web サイトのエンコード GBK は 12 文字の中国語で、Web サイトのエンコード UTF-8 は 8 文字です。

4. linktype 属性は、ホーム ページと内部ページに分けられるフレンドリー リンクのタイプです。 linktype='2' はホームページ、linktype='1' は内部ページです。

5. typeid 属性はフレンドリー リンクのタイプで、システムのバックグラウンド [モジュール]-[フレンドリー リンク] の「Web サイト タイプ管理」で確認できます。それらを個別に呼び出したい場合は、異なるカテゴリを追加できます。

これは公式の方法ですが、一部のフレンドは、フレンドリ リンクの呼び出しを自由に制御できることを意味する、limit 属性を使用したいと考えています。これは、dedecms を使用して Web サイトを構築するときに e11du が最近遭遇した問題でもあります。 {dede:flink/}このタグの変更場所はDreamWeaverのルートディレクトリの/include/taglib/flink.lib.phpですので、コードを投稿してください。

見つかりました: $attlist="type|textall,row|24,titlelen|24,linktype|1,typeid|0'';

変更: $attlist="type|textall, row|24,titlelen|24,linktype|1,typeid|0,limit|0,10″;

見つかりました: $equery = “SELECT * FROM flink $wsql order by sortrank asc limit 0,$totalrow ";

次のように変更します: if(!$limit){ $equery = "SELECT * FROM flink $wsql order by sortrank asc limit 0,$totalrow"; }else{ $equery = "SELECT * FROM flink $wsql order by sortrank asc limit $limit”; }

実際には、判断を追加するだけで問題は解決します。

以上がdedecms タグ {dede:flink /} の使用方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。